Can G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ER run Close Call Extreme?

Great

The G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ER handles Close Call Extreme well at 1080p, delivering approximately 749 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 561 FPS.

About

To enjoy Close Call Extreme, an entry-level GPU such as the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is sufficient to meet minimum requirements. This game is designed to be accessible, making it playable on a wide range of hardware. Players with these GPUs can expect smooth performance at 1080p resolution, especially when settings are adjusted to medium or low to maintain higher frame rates during intense gameplay.

For those with more powerful GPUs like the GTX 1660 or RX 6600, you can push the graphics settings to high and still achieve excellent performance, allowing for a more visually appealing experience without sacrificing frame rates. Even integrated graphics from newer CPUs may handle the game reasonably well at lower settings, making it an appealing choice for casual gamers or those with modest setups.

Overall, Close Call Extreme is a great fit for players looking for an addictive arcade racing experience without the need for high-end hardware. It's easy to pick up and play, making it a solid choice for both casual gamers and those who enjoy a challenge without demanding system requirements.
